    I've got a reseller account and purchased my own dedicated IP.

    I set up my nameservers so they direct to the correct Dedicated IP.

    Problem is whenever I try to log into the Cpanel, I am put into the Old
    Shared IP and not the new Dedicated IP.

    I've edited my DNS with the webhost manager "Edit DNS Zone" to point
    the cPanel etc, to the correct IP but it's still going to the old IP which
    is causing my site to show up as just empty directories, but when I log
    in via FTP I see all the my files.

    What am I doing wrong?
